I. Opening Remarks
Discussion:
The Bedford County Board of Education met for a study session on July 9, 2026 at 5:25 pm in the Board of Education Central Office located at 500 Madison St., Shelbyville, TN. Board members Michael Cook, Brian Crews, David Brown, Dan Reed, Barton Williams, Glenn Forsee, Andrea Anderson and Shanna Boyette were present. Lana Craig was absent. Tim Harwell, Neil Watson, Sandy Sorrells, Sam Woolbright and Robert Daniel were also present.
Chairman Michael Cook opened the meeting. |

V. Shelbyville Fire Department Proposal
Discussion:
Chief Doak presented a proposal to the board at the last board meeting that the Fire Department was requesting to buy the property behind Cartwright Elementary School. There was much discussion on this proposal. Glenn Forsee presented a projects concept for a path to building a new bus garage. Mr. Harwell is to draft a response to Shelbyville Fire Department.
